Recently, however, rumors about the film centered around the death of Bruce Wayne's parents. While the film features Bruce Wayne as an adult played by Ben Affleck, the plot also involves the death of his parents Thomas and Martha Wayne.
In the original comics and subsequent films and television series, the death of Bruce's parents has always been featured since it is the main reason why Bruce would later decide to become Batman.
News about the murder of Bruce's parents being part of "Batman Vs Superman: Dawn of Justice" came out when a Twitter user posted a video of the murder scene being shot in Chicago. Another important clue was that a theater nearby was shown to be playing the "Mask of Zorro," the movie the Waynes watched before being murdered.
Screenrant notes that the movie seems to follow the plot outlined in the comic titled "The Dark Knight Returns" in which an aging Bruce Wayne is inspired by the "Mask of Z" on TV to once more become Batman.
The rest of the news from the set of "Batman Vs Superman: Dawn of Justice" revolves around the cast of the film. As new trailers for the cast have appeared in locations, several members of the public have reported that the names on them indicate that KGBeast and Gregor will be joining the film. In the original Batman comics, KGBeast is a master assassin and enemy of Batman, who trains NKV Demon, also known as Grego,r to become one of Russia's deadliest assassins.
